The Nifty gained momentum towards the end of session and closed near day's high led by technology, FMCG and realty stocks. The 50-share index ended at 6,303.95, up 42.30 points or 0.68 per cent. It touched a high of 6,307.45 and a low of 6,243.35 in trade today. The Nifty gainers included TCS (up 5.51 per cent), Wipro (up 3.85 per cent), HCL Tech (up3.71 per cent), IndusInd Bank (up 2.75 per cent) and Sesa Sterlite (up 2.44 per cent).
Who Moved and Why
1) Tata Sponge Iron advances on good Q3 earnings.
2) Dewan Housing Finance firms up after strong Q3 results.
3) Nucleus Software Exports scales 52-week high after strong Q3 results.
4) Reliance MediaWorks spurts as board approves delisting.
5) Subex hits the roof after winning new orders.
6) Force Motors slumps after weak Q3 outcome.
7) Biocon gains ahead of breast cancer drug launch in February.
8) PTC India surges after strong Q3 earnings.
